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Exeter, England and Ryde, England?

There is no direct connection from Exeter to Ryde. However, you can take the train to Salisbury, take the train to Portsmouth & Southsea, walk to Civic Offices, take the bus to Hovertravel Stop, walk to Southsea Hoverport, then take the ferry to Ryde Hoverport.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Bampfylde Street to Ryde Hoverport via Boomtown Fair Matterley Estate, The Hard Interchange, Hovertravel Stop, and Southsea Hoverport in around 6h 38m.
